About This White City, OR Facility
Southern Oregon Rehabilitation Center & Clinics (SORCC) in White City, OR, is a veteran-focused facility providing substance abuse and mental health treatment. Its mission is to deliver evidence-based therapies to help veterans develop recovery skills and resources based on their needs and preferences.
The SORCC outpatient program aims to help veterans identify the negative consequences of substance use, set recovery goals, learn relapse prevention strategies, and practice skills in a supportive group environment.
Accredited by CARF, JCAHO, and SAMHSA, SORCC offers inpatient and outpatient substance abuse treatment. The outpatient program includes assessment, group and individual therapy, alternative therapies, and medication management. The inpatient program treats addiction and co-occurring disorders like PTSD, depression, and emotional issues through therapy, medication, psychoeducation, and peer support.

SORCC specializes in treating substance use disorders, including alcohol, opioids, and other drug addictions. For example, a veteran struggling with opioid addiction and PTSD could receive comprehensive inpatient care, addressing both issues through an individualized treatment plan involving therapy, medication, and peer support.

White City, Oregon Addiction Information
Oregon’s drug abuse rates are higher when compared to other states in the country, and currently ranks 5th in the nation for drug-related health issues. Marijuana and prescription opioids are among the top drugs most often abused by teenagers in Oregon. Alcohol abuse in the state is also higher than average; over 6.25% of residents abuse alcohol every year.
